http://ppfkaapkerk.co.za/ppfdoks/2024_OTS_09.pdf Webb20 mars 2024 · Open pension funds are custodians of at least one pension plan with no membership restriction. Closed pension funds support pension plans that are only open to specific employees. Closed pension funds can be further classified into: Single-employer pension funds. Multi-employer pension funds. Related member pension funds. WebbRegulation 28. Regulation 28 is issued under the Pension Fund Act. It limits the extent to which retirement funds may invest in particular assets or in particular asset classes.
